AI搜索

发需求

  • 免费帮选产品
  • 免费帮选企业

PC前端开发工具:提升开发效率与质量的必备利器

   2025-05-26 13
导读

PC前端开发工具是现代软件开发中不可或缺的一部分,它们极大地提升了开发效率和代码质量。以下是一些关键的PC前端开发工具及其对开发过程的影响。

PC前端开发工具是现代软件开发中不可或缺的一部分,它们极大地提升了开发效率和代码质量。以下是一些关键的PC前端开发工具及其对开发过程的影响:

1. 集成开发环境(IDE)

  • Visual Studio Code:这是一个轻量级的编辑器,支持多种编程语言,包括JavaScript、TypeScript等。它有一个活跃的社区,提供了大量的插件来扩展其功能。VS Code 的实时代码编辑和强大的调试工具使其成为前端开发者的首选。
  • WebStorm:这是一个功能强大的IDE,专为JavaScript和HTML/CSS设计。它提供了智能代码提示、重构工具、代码分析器等功能,帮助开发者提高生产力。

2. 版本控制

  • Git:作为主流的版本控制系统,Git 为前端项目提供了强大的协作能力。通过分支管理、合并请求等功能,团队可以有效地协同工作,同时保持代码的整洁和一致性。
  • GitHub:除了Git,GitHub也是一个流行的代码托管平台。它提供了代码审查、问题跟踪、构建自动化等功能,使得前端项目的管理更加高效。

3. 构建工具

  • Webpack:这是一个流行的模块打包工具,用于将多个文件组合成一个单一的输出文件。Webpack 支持热加载、模块化、插件系统等功能,极大地简化了前端项目的构建过程。
  • Gulp:虽然不如Webpack流行,但Gulp 是一个强大的自动化构建工具,它可以与各种任务(如压缩、转换、测试等)一起使用,以实现更高效的工作流程。

4. 测试工具

  • Jest:这是一个JavaScript测试框架,支持单元测试、集成测试和端到端测试。Jest 的声明式测试语法使得编写测试变得更加简单和直观。
  • Mocha:另一个流行的JavaScript测试框架,Mocha 提供了一种简洁的测试方法,使得测试更加易于维护和复用。

5. 性能优化工具

  • Chrome DevTools:Chrome浏览器自带的开发者工具,提供了丰富的性能分析和调试功能。通过这些工具,开发者可以快速定位性能瓶颈,并进行针对性的优化。
  • Lighthouse:这是一个基于AI的性能评估工具,可以自动检测网站的性能问题并提供改进建议。Lighthouse 的评分标准覆盖了速度、可访问性、兼容性等多个方面。

PC前端开发工具:提升开发效率与质量的必备利器

6. UI/UX设计工具

  • Figma:这是一个在线UI设计工具,允许多人协作在同一个项目中工作。Figma 提供了丰富的原型设计和交互功能,使得设计师能够轻松创建和共享高质量的界面设计。
  • Adobe XD:这是一个专业的UI设计工具,适用于移动应用和网页设计。XD 提供了丰富的组件库和设计模式,使得设计师能够快速创建出美观且实用的界面。

7. 代码格式化工具

  • Prettier:这是一个代码格式化工具,支持多种编程语言。Prettier 的语法高亮和代码片段功能使得代码更加易读和可维护。
  • ESLint:这是一个静态代码分析工具,用于检查代码是否符合JavaScript规范。ESLint 的配置文件可以帮助开发者确保代码的一致性和可维护性。

8. 依赖管理工具

  • npm:Node.js 的包管理器,用于安装、分发和管理JavaScript模块。npm 提供了一个中央仓库,方便开发者查找和管理依赖。
  • yarn:一个基于npm的替代品,旨在提高包管理和依赖解析的速度。yarn 提供了更好的包管理和依赖解析体验,使得依赖管理更加高效。

9. 持续集成/持续部署(CI/CD)工具

  • Jenkins:一个开源的CI/CD服务器,支持多种编程语言和框架。Jenkins 提供了灵活的配置选项,使得开发者可以轻松地实现自动化的构建、测试和部署流程。
  • Travis CI:一个流行的CI/CD工具,支持多种编程语言和框架。Travis CI 提供了友好的界面和丰富的插件,使得开发者能够轻松地实现自动化的测试和部署。

10. 项目管理工具

  • Trello:一个基于看板的项目管理工具,支持多种项目类型。Trello 的卡片视图和拖放功能使得项目组织和任务分配变得简单明了。
  • Asana:一个流行的项目管理工具,支持多种项目类型和团队协作。Asana 的仪表板和报告功能可以帮助团队监控项目进度并做出决策。

总之,这些工具不仅提高了开发效率,还有助于提升代码质量和项目的整体表现。随着技术的不断进步,这些工具的功能也在不断增强,为前端开发者提供了更多的可能性。

 
举报收藏 0
免责声明
• 
本文内容部分来源于网络,版权归原作者所有,经本平台整理和编辑,仅供交流、学习和参考,不做商用。转载请联系授权,并注明原文出处:https://www.itangsoft.com/baike/show-1624382.html。 如若文中涉及有违公德、触犯法律的内容,一经发现,立即删除。涉及到版权或其他问题,请及时联系我们处理。
 
 
更多>热门产品
蓝凌MK 蓝凌MK

119条点评 4.5星

办公自动化

帆软FineBI 帆软FineBI

0条点评 4.5星

商业智能软件

简道云 简道云

0条点评 4.5星

低代码开发平台

纷享销客CRM 纷享销客CRM

0条点评 4.5星

客户管理系统

悟空CRM 悟空CRM

0条点评 4.5星

客户管理系统

钉钉 钉钉

0条点评 4.6星

办公自动化

金蝶云星空 金蝶云星空

0条点评 4.4星

ERP管理系统

蓝凌EKP 蓝凌EKP

0条点评 4.5星

办公自动化

用友YonBIP 用友YonBIP

97条点评 4.5星

ERP管理系统

致远互联A8 致远互联A8

0条点评 4.6星

办公自动化

 
 
更多>同类知识
推荐产品 更多>
唯智TMS
  • 唯智TMS

    105条点评 4.6星

    物流配送系统

蓝凌MK
  • 蓝凌MK

    119条点评 4.5星

    办公自动化

简道云
  • 简道云

    0条点评 4.5星

    低代码开发平台

纷享销客CRM
蓝凌低代码 帆软FineBI
 
最新知识
 
 
点击排行
 

发需求

免费咨询专家帮您选产品

找客服

客服热线:177-1642-7519

微信扫码添加

小程序

使用小程序 查找更便捷

微信扫码使用

公众号

关注公众号 消息更及时

微信扫码关注

顶部